A Case Report On Primary Infertility And Diabetic Mellitus
Abstract
Diabetes is known to influence both men and women’s fertility and reproductive health. Diabetes can affect hormones, causing implantation and/or pregnancy to be delayed or unsuccessful. Diabetes is also linked to poor sperm and embryo quality, as well as DNA damage (genetic mutations and deletions).
